The Human-Centred AI Adoption Framework
Most organisations are approaching AI in a way we already know rarely works for technology adoption: without a real understanding of the human ecosystem it will affect. AI is creating a whirlwind of anxiety and reactivity inside many organisations, which means this is exactly the time to slow down and have conversations about:
How receptive your teams are to AI
The concerns people are carrying
What is actually viable for your organisation
Where AI could genuinely improve work
Where to experiment first
I’ve been developing a way to structure those discussions called The Human-Centred AI Adoption Framework. It’s built around five leadership conversations that move organisations from uncertainty about AI to defined pilot experiments.
